Browse Source

服务端增加MemberId

yijia
shanji 2 years ago
parent
commit
665fddb885
  1. 1
      BBWYB.Server.Business/PurchaseScheme/PurchaseProductAPIService.cs
  2. 7
      BBWYB.Server.Business/PurchaseScheme/PurchaseSchemeBusiness.cs
  3. 4
      BBWYB.Server.Model/Db/PurchaseScheme/Purchaser.cs
  4. 5
      BBWYB.Server.Model/Dto/Request/PurchaseScheme/InputPurchaseSchemeProductRequest.cs
  5. 2
      BBWYB.Server.Model/Dto/Response/PurchaseScheme/PurchaseSchemeProductResponse.cs

1
BBWYB.Server.Business/PurchaseScheme/PurchaseProductAPIService.cs

@ -221,6 +221,7 @@ namespace BBWYB.Server.Business
Id = jobject["globalData"]["tempModel"]["sellerUserId"].ToString(),
Id2 = jobject["globalData"]["tempModel"]["sellerLoginId"]?.ToString(),
Name = jobject["globalData"]["tempModel"]["companyName"].ToString(),
MemberId = jobject["globalData"]?["tempModel"]?["sellerMemberId"]?.ToString(),
Location = location,
Platform = Enums.Platform.
};

7
BBWYB.Server.Business/PurchaseScheme/PurchaseSchemeBusiness.cs

@ -40,7 +40,8 @@ namespace BBWYB.Server.Business
Id2 = ps.PurchaserId2,
Name = ps.PurchaserName,
Location = ps.PurchaserLocation,
Platform = scheme.PurchasePlatform
Platform = ps.PurchasePlatform ?? Enums.Platform.,
MemberId = ps.PurchaserMemberId
});
}
}
@ -204,6 +205,7 @@ namespace BBWYB.Server.Business
PurchaserLocation = p.Location,
PurchaserName = p.Name,
PurchasePlatform = p.Platform,
PurchaserMemberId = p.MemberId
});
var purchaseSchemeProductSkuList = fsql.Select<PurchaseSchemeProductSku>().Where(p => purchaseSchemeIdList.Contains(p.SkuPurchaseSchemeId))
@ -235,7 +237,8 @@ namespace BBWYB.Server.Business
Id2 = schemeProduct.PurchaserId2,
Location = schemeProduct.PurchaserLocation,
Name = schemeProduct.PurchaserName,
Platform = schemeProduct.PurchasePlatform
Platform = schemeProduct.PurchasePlatform,
MemberId = schemeProduct.PurchaserMemberId
});
}
}

4
BBWYB.Server.Model/Db/PurchaseScheme/Purchaser.cs

@ -40,6 +40,10 @@ namespace BBWYB.Server.Model.Db
[Column(MapType = typeof(int?))]
public Enums.Platform? Platform { get; set; }
[Column(StringLength = 50, IsNullable = true)]
public string MemberId { get; set; }
}
}

5
BBWYB.Server.Model/Dto/Request/PurchaseScheme/InputPurchaseSchemeProductRequest.cs

@ -38,6 +38,11 @@
/// </summary>
public string PurchaserLocation { get; set; }
public string PurchaserMemberId { get; set; }
public Enums.Platform? PurchasePlatform { get; set; }
public IList<InputPurchaseSchemeProductSkuRequest> PurchaseSchemeProductSkuList { get; set; }
}
}

2
BBWYB.Server.Model/Dto/Response/PurchaseScheme/PurchaseSchemeProductResponse.cs

@ -10,6 +10,8 @@
public Enums.Platform? PurchasePlatform { get; set; }
public string PurchaserMemberId { get; set; }
public new List<PurchaseSchemeProductSkuResponse> PurchaseSchemeProductSkuList { get; set; }
public PurchaseSchemeProductResponse()

Loading…
Cancel
Save